Kainai Market Place – Details Safety Precautions in Place Against COVID-19

Currently in place:

  • New hours are: Monday to Friday 9:00 a.m. – 6:00 p.m., Saturday – Sunday 11:00 a.m. -6:00 p.m.
  • Security in place during store hours
  • Limiting the number of customers in the store to 30 maximum.
  • Gloves are provided to customers as they enter to store.
  • All staff have the option to wear gloves or any protective items they feel necessary, everyone has a different level of comfort.  
  • Money is now not placed in the cashier’s hands, it is placed on the counter and retrieved by the cashiers to limit hand to hand contact. This applies when cashier hands change back to the customers.
  • Deli items, food, utensils, condiments, and etc. are placed on the counter for the customer to retrieve, to limit the hand to hand contact.  
  • Sanitation procedures have been increased, baskets and shopping carts are being washed and sanitized multiple times a day, almost after each use. 
  • Tape is on the floor to separate customers to remain 6 feet apart, social distancing. 
  • Sanitation of doorknobs, door handles on the sales floor and in office area.
  • Debit machine and ATM are sanitized after each use.
  • Check stand is sanitized at a minimum of every 20 minutes throughout the day. 
  • From 6pm-7pm everyday a major cleaning and sanitation takes place by multiple staff to blitz the store in a big cleaning and sanitization. 

Continue to Practice Prevention Against COVID-19:

  • Wash your hands often and well
  • Avoid touching your face, nose, or mouth with unwashed hands
  • Stay at home as much as possible, and practice social distancing when you do leave home: keep at least 6 feet from others when going out for groceries, medical trips and other essential needs
  • Avoid close contact with people who are sick
  • Clean and disinfect surfaces that are frequently touched
  • Stay at home as much as possible and away from others if you are feeling ill
  • Contact your primary health provider or Blood Tribe COVID-19 Health Link at (403) 737-8411 or Alberta Health Link at 811
  • When sick, cover your cough and sneezes and then wash your hands
